Students are taught to understand the characteristics and intricacies of the media’s role in society, in order to convey messages effectively using critical thinking skills. They will master the art of developing key messages and writing news releases in a dynamic manner. Potential journalists will learn the impact of different news and their consequences on society.

INTI's undergraduate programmes span a variety of fields, including Accounting, Banking & Finance, Biotechnology, Business, Computing & IT, Engineering, Mass Communication, Quantity Surveying, Traditional Chinese Medicine, and Physiotherapy. These programmes are thoughtfully designed to be future-ready and aligned with industry needs. Students engage in various employer projects and complete internships with leading companies before graduating.

INTI's postgraduate studies provide an extensive array of programmes available in two modes: Coursework and Research. These programmes are offered in both traditional and online formats, tailored to suit your individual needs.
